- Needle Holders & how Not to Waste Time with Them By:-Marshall Black
Its a fact that the common surgeon will lose more time with a needle holder as opposed to any other medical instrument. There is greater possibility of time loss since a needle holder is used in series with another surgical tool (the needle), and there is a sequence of several steps in taking a stich. Other medical tools are more often used singly, or runs in conjunction with another medical instrument, in one-step maneuvers. With the clamping and un-clamping of the it will eventually lead to wasting time.

- How to Approach a Wound using Tissue Forceps By:-Marshall Black
If you advance a wound from the opposite side with both hands using tissue forceps then mobility should be alot easy. If your right and left hand approach the wound from the same side or end, your two elbows will lay close to the sides of your body, limiting the flexibilty of both things. If you move your body to the left, to free up your right hand, further cramps the left. as well as any type of motion to the right, to free up the left hand, this also puts into jeporady the functions of the right hand.
- Holding Your Forceps In Place By:-Marshall Black
when your switching back and forth with your fingers, afther sewing then the tying of the sutures, when palming the forceps. Can save time lost from repeatedly get rid of & getting them. Holding the forceps with the ring & little fingers, with the distal interphalangeal joints in addition frees the middle finger to maneuver through a larger range of movement as opposed to the forceps being grabbed by the fingers.

- A Look At CVA ( Cerebrovascular Accident) By:-Tristan Jackson
A cerebrovascular accident also known as a stroke will take place when blood circulation to the brain is slowed or fully stopped. There are numeorus risk factors and symptoms of stroke that help recognize a potential stroke victim. Strokes are the third leading cause of death in the U.S. and are the cause of 140,000 deaths per year. Strokes are in addition the primary cause of long term disability, and affect 795,000 people each year. Nearly three quarters of strokes occur in individuals 55 years of age or older. Insufficient blood flow to the brain contributes to cell death and brain damage. If one is going through a stroke immediate action is recommended including calling 911 and may even need air ambulance transport to the nearest stroke treatment facility.
